Cardiac muscle and cardiac valves

MRI imaging of the heart primarily assesses the function of the cardiac muscle and valves. Your doctor will have valuable insight into the pumping action of your heart and will be able to confirm if the valves are functioning correctly.

Detailed view

After a general overview, more detailed MRI are taken to analyse all the heart functions. Small disturbances in the movement of the heart wall indicate circulatory disorders or damage that may have already occurred.

MRI imaging of the heart takes approximately 20 minutes. The only thing you have to do during the examination is to hold your breath for a short while!
